pwn
Pronunciation
  • (British) IPA: /pɔːn/ or IPAchar /piˈəʊn/ or IPAchar /piˈɔːn/
  • (America) IPA: /pɔn/ or IPAchar /piˈoʊn/ or IPAchar /piˈɔn/
Verb

pwn (pwns, present participle pwning; past and past participle pwned)

  1. (Internet slang, online gaming, originally leet, ambitransitive) To own, to defeat or dominate (someone or something, especially a game or someone playing a game).
Noun

pwn (uncountable)

  1. (Internet slang, originally, leet) Triumph, victory. Often exclaimed after an opponent in a video game is defeated.

  2. (Internet slang, computer security, originally, leet) An exploit in computer security.
